The iPhone 6S, released in September 2015, and the iPhone XS, launched in September 2018, represent different eras in Apple's smartphone evolution. While both devices run on Apple's iOS operating system, the three-year gap between their releases brings significant advancements in design, performance, and camera technology. This comparison will highlight the practical differences to help users understand which model aligns best with their needs.

The longevity of a smartphone is heavily influenced by its release timeline and ongoing software support. The iPhone 6S, being an older model, has reached the end of its major iOS update cycle, while the iPhone XS continues to receive software updates.

  • Software Support: The iPhone 6S was released with iOS 9 and received updates up to iOS 15. The iPhone XS launched with iOS 12 and is upgradable to iOS 17, with potential for future updates. This means the iPhone XS offers a longer period of access to the latest features, security patches, and app compatibility.
  • Expected Lifespan: Users of the iPhone 6S may experience limitations with newer applications that require more recent iOS versions. The iPhone XS, with its more current software support, provides a more extended practical lifespan for daily use and app compatibility.
  • Repairability: Both models are designed with Apple's typical construction, which generally requires specialized tools for repairs. The iPhone 6S features a physical home button with Touch ID, while the iPhone XS utilizes Face ID, which can impact the complexity of certain repairs.

Performance

Performance is a key differentiator between these two generations of iPhones, impacting everything from app loading times to multitasking efficiency and gaming experiences.

  • Processing Power: The iPhone XS features a significantly more advanced processor compared to the iPhone 6S. This translates to noticeably faster app launches, smoother transitions between applications, and more efficient handling of demanding tasks like video editing or graphic-intensive games.
  • Multitasking and Responsiveness: The iPhone XS benefits from increased RAM, allowing it to keep more applications open in the background without needing to reload them as frequently. This contributes to a more fluid and responsive user experience, especially for users who switch between many apps throughout the day.
  • Battery Behavior: While the iPhone 6S has a 1715 mAh battery, the iPhone XS has a 2658 mAh battery. The iPhone XS generally offers improved battery efficiency due to its newer processor and OLED display technology, often providing longer usage times on a single charge compared to the iPhone 6S for typical daily activities.

Screen quality

The display technology saw a substantial leap between the iPhone 6S and the iPhone XS, offering a vastly different visual experience.

  • Display Technology: The iPhone 6S features a 4.7-inch Retina HD LCD display. In contrast, the iPhone XS boasts a 5.8-inch Super Retina HD OLED display. This shift to OLED technology in the iPhone XS results in deeper blacks, higher contrast ratios, and more vibrant colors, providing a more immersive viewing experience.
  • Resolution and Clarity: The iPhone 6S has a resolution of 1334 x 750 pixels at 326 pixels per inch (ppi). The iPhone XS offers a higher resolution of 2436 x 1125 pixels at 458 ppi, leading to sharper text and more detailed images.
  • Brightness and Features: The iPhone XS's OLED display also supports HDR (High Dynamic Range) content, offering greater detail in both bright and dark areas of an image or video. It also features a higher typical maximum brightness compared to the iPhone 6S, improving visibility in bright outdoor conditions. The iPhone 6S introduced 3D Touch, a feature also present on the iPhone XS, allowing for pressure-sensitive interactions.

Audiovisual

Camera capabilities are another area where the iPhone XS demonstrates significant advancements over the iPhone 6S, particularly in image processing and low-light performance.

  • Rear Camera System: The iPhone 6S features a single 12-megapixel rear camera capable of 4K video recording at 30 frames per second (fps). The iPhone XS, however, comes with a dual 12-megapixel rear camera system, including a wide-angle and a telephoto lens. This dual-camera setup enables features like 2x optical zoom and Portrait mode with Depth Control, allowing users to adjust the background blur in photos.
  • Low-Light and Everyday Photography: The iPhone XS benefits from a larger sensor and more advanced image processing, leading to improved performance in challenging lighting conditions and more detailed photos in everyday scenarios. Both models offer features like Live Photos and panorama.
  • Front Camera and Video: The iPhone 6S has a 5-megapixel front camera. The iPhone XS upgrades this to a 7-megapixel TrueDepth front camera, which also enables Face ID and offers Portrait mode for selfies. The iPhone XS also supports 4K video recording at up to 60 fps, and offers extended dynamic range for video.

Miscellaneous

Beyond the core components, several practical elements contribute to the overall user experience and differentiate these two iPhone models.

  • Connectivity and Ports: Both devices support 4G LTE and Wi-Fi. The iPhone 6S includes a 3.5mm headphone jack, which is absent on the iPhone XS. Both utilize the Lightning port for charging and data transfer.
  • Biometric Security: The iPhone 6S relies on Touch ID, a fingerprint sensor integrated into the home button, for secure authentication. The iPhone XS replaces this with Face ID, Apple's facial recognition system, which uses the TrueDepth camera.
  • Design and Durability: The iPhone 6S features an aluminum unibody design and weighs 143 grams. The iPhone XS incorporates a glass back for wireless charging and a stainless steel frame, weighing 177 grams. The iPhone XS also offers improved water and dust resistance with an IP68 rating, allowing submersion up to 2 meters for 30 minutes, compared to the iPhone 6S's lack of an official IP rating.

Users often praise the iPhone 6S for its familiar design, including the physical home button and headphone jack, which some find convenient. Its compact size is also a frequent positive point for those who prefer smaller devices. However, common criticisms revolve around its aging performance, limited battery life for heavy use, and the cessation of major iOS updates, which can lead to app compatibility issues and a less secure experience over time.

The iPhone XS, on the other hand, is frequently lauded for its vibrant OLED display, significantly improved camera capabilities, and faster performance, making it well-suited for media consumption, photography, and demanding applications. Users appreciate the modern, all-screen design and Face ID for quick and secure unlocking. Some common concerns for the iPhone XS might include its slightly heavier build compared to older models and the absence of a headphone jack, requiring adapters for wired audio.

For users prioritizing a compact form factor, a physical home button, and a headphone jack, the iPhone 6S might still hold some appeal, though its software limitations are a significant consideration. Users who value a modern, immersive display, advanced camera features, faster performance, and longer software support will find the iPhone XS to be a more capable and future-proof device.
